Why Is Message Blocking Active On My IPhone? A Comprehensive Guide
Message blocking is a feature on iPhones that allows users to block messages from unwanted numbers or contacts. When message blocking is active, messages from blocked senders will not be delivered to the user's device.
Message blocking can be useful for a variety of reasons. For example, it can be used to block spam messages, unwanted solicitations, or messages from people who are harassing or stalking the user. Message blocking can also be used to control the amount of screen time that children or other family members spend on their devices.
To activate message blocking on an iPhone, users can go to the Settings app and tap on the Messages tab. Then, they can tap on the Blocked Contacts tab and add the phone numbers or contacts that they want to block. Once message blocking is active, messages from blocked senders will not be delivered to the user's device.
